What is chemical engineering input level?

Initial level chemical engineering is a profession that includes the creation, testing and marketing chemicals and the products that are made. Experts also apply their knowledge of engineering and chemistry to design large production equipment and power plants that rely or produce chemical energy. Most chemical engineers at the input level level work in teams to perform laboratory experiments, create computer simulations and create prototypes of equipment. Many different industries and companies rely on qualified chemical engineers, including biotechnology companies, production plants and private research laboratories.

In most settings, an experienced supervisory engineer in his work is ordered by a team of input level of chemical engineering experts. Basic staff often perform reviews of literature and laboratory research to come up with new processes and products. Once prototypes and plans are created, the chemical engineering team usually writes detailed reports of their experimental procedures and results. They carefully point to the usefulness and possible disadvantages or risks of their innovation. After the supervising the engineer checks his work, the team can be able to obtain patents or place their ideas to appropriate manufacturers.

The chemical engineering team may want to design new or better products, processes or equipment. Products such as papers, food containers, medicines and alternative fuel sources are all innovations provided by specialized chemical engineers. Experts also contribute to the construction of power plants and use chemical processes. In order to obtain chemical engineering input levels, the individual must usually hold at least a bachelor's degree at the accredited university. For prospective engineers, university experience with engineering disciplines, chemistry, physics and biological sciences are important. Students participate in class and laboratory activities in order to familiarize themselves with the terminology, techniques and equipment that will be necessary in their future jobs of chemical engineering.

In addition to meeting the requirements for education, new workers are usually expected to obtain a license after work under supervision for a certain period of time.
